Petra Högl is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Materials Chemistry and Condensed Matter Physics. According to data from OpenAlex, Petra Högl has authored 10 papers receiving a total of 507 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 7 papers in Materials Chemistry and 6 papers in Condensed Matter Physics. Recurrent topics in Petra Högl’s work include Graphene research and applications (4 papers), Quantum and electron transport phenomena (4 papers) and Topological Materials and Phenomena (4 papers). Petra Högl is often cited by papers focused on Graphene research and applications (4 papers), Quantum and electron transport phenomena (4 papers) and Topological Materials and Phenomena (4 papers). Petra Högl coll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Slovakia. Petra Högl's co-authors include Jaroslav Fabian, Martin Gmitra, Denis Kochan, Igor Žutić and Tobias Frank and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Physical review. B. and Physical Review Applied.
